The decision has been taken to reduce the impact of heat waves. Also, various organisations had requested that classes be held during morning hours, said the order issued by the primary and secondary education department on Friday

Institutes have to provide cool water to students and encourage them to consume seasonal fruits and vegetables, an order by the education dept stated. Representational pic
Amid rising temperatures, the Maharashtra government has directed all schools in the state to hold classes between 7 am and 11.15 am, news agency PTI reported.
In an order dated March 28, the primary and secondary education department stated that all schools, regardless of medium and management, must adhere to this directive.
